<h2>Bringing the Shore to the Schoolyard</h2>
<p>The first step in hosting a successful classroom birdwatching party is curating the environment. If a trip to the actual beach is impossible, the beach comes to the classroom. Transform a corner of the room into a coastal habitat: drape blue fabric across tables to mimic the ocean, scatter smooth stones and shells, and play a low soundtrack of crashing waves and gull calls. Binoculars become the day’s primary tool, and every student is issued a "field notebook" and a pencil. The goal is to create a sensory immersion that primes the brain for focused observation. This simulated environment reduces the overwhelming stimuli of a real beach, allowing students to hone their identification skills in a controlled yet imaginative setting.</p>
<h2>Wings Over the Waves: Identifying Coastal Characters</h2>
<p>The heart of the activity lies in the birds themselves. Using high-quality photographs, short video clips, and detailed sound recordings, the classroom becomes a shoreline teeming with life. The lesson focuses on the key characters of the coastal avian world: the raucous Ring-billed Gull, with its distinctive black band and yellow legs; the elegant Sanderling, which appears to be on a perpetual race with the retreating waves; and the stately Great Blue Heron, a gray sentinel standing motionless in the shallows. Students are tasked not just with naming these birds but with sketching their silhouettes, noting their feeding behaviors, and listening to the differences in their calls. This segment encourages careful observation—the difference between a herring gull and a ring-billed gull is in the details of the beak and eye, a distinction that sharpens a student's attention to the natural world's subtle variety.</p>
<h2>The Great Migration Board Game</h2>
<p>To cement the learning in a memorable, collaborative way, the party evolves into "The Great Migration Board Game." The classroom floor is mapped with a large grid representing a migratory path from the Arctic to the tropics. Students, acting as different bird species, must roll dice and navigate through hazard squares representing storms, pollution, and habitat loss, while landing on "safe haven" squares that provide rest and food. This gamified approach translates abstract ecological concepts like carrying capacity and survival pressure into tangible, high-stakes decisions. The board game is a loud, energetic affair, full of cheers for successful landings and groans for unexpected oil spills, yet beneath the chaos lies a profound understanding of the fragile journey millions of birds undertake each year.</p>
<h2>Feathers, Art, and Narrative</h2>
<p>Science is complemented by art and storytelling in this classroom party. Each student selects a bird from their "beach" and becomes its ambassador. Using craft supplies—colored paper, glue, and found natural objects—they construct a feather, a mask, or a simple puppet representing their species. Then, they craft a short first-person monologue from the bird's perspective. A "Sanderling" speaks of the frantic dash to eat before the tide returns, while a "Great Blue Heron" describes the patience of the hunt. This creative component allows students to emotionally connect with the subject matter. It moves the exercise from simple fact-recitation to empathetic engagement, encouraging a sense of stewardship and care for the birds they have come to know.</p>
<h2>Data, Discovery, and Real-World Science</h2>
<p>No classroom party is complete without a touch of authentic data. Students participate in a simulated citizen science project, recording the "species" they see on their grid map and noting the time of observation. This data is then compiled into a large bar graph on the wall, visually representing the "biodiversity" of their simulated beach. The exercise mirrors real-world initiatives like the Christmas Bird Count or eBird. Students learn the importance of data collection in conservation, understanding that every observation counts in a scientist's effort to track population changes. This final segment connects the day's whimsy to the serious, ongoing work of protecting these coastal habitats.</p>
